Understanding Video-on-Demand: A Comprehensive Guide
Video-on-Demand (VOD) has changed the way we watch entertainment. The guide provides a detailed exploration of VOD, delving into everything from its history to the present landscape.
Essentially, VOD allows viewers to select and stream video content whenever , instead of traditional scheduled programming. It's a considerable shift, offering remarkable flexibility.
Here's a brief look at some key aspects:
- Types of VOD: Explore the variations between transactional VOD (TVOD - you rent each title) and subscription VOD (SVOD - a recurring fee for viewing to a library of content).

Optimizing Your Video Streaming Experience: Tips and Tricks
To get the ideal streaming experience , there are several straightforward tricks you can implement. First, verify your network bandwidth is sufficient for the quality you’re viewing . Try minimizing the video 's size if you’re experiencing buffering . Furthermore , quit any extra applications that might be consuming your bandwidth connection . Lastly , upgrading your device's software can often correct minor issues .
Video On Demand vs. Video Streaming: What's the Difference?
While the phrases "video on demand" and "video streaming" are often used synonymously , they actually signify distinct methods to accessing content. Video on demand, or VOD, traditionally involved retrieving a video file to your equipment for later watching . Think of it as renting a digital copy. Video streaming, conversely, refers to watching content directly over the internet in a continuous flow – you're not saving anything, just experiencing it in real-time . Essentially, VOD emphasizes file possession , whereas streaming prioritizes accessibility .
